Original antique print titled 'Delphinus Edentulus'. Old print of a (toothless?) dolphin species. This print originates from 'Die Säugthiere in Abbildungen nach der Natur mit Beschreibungen (..)' by Johann Christian Daniel Schreber. Published circa 1780.
Johann Christian Daniel von Schreber (17 January 1739 in Weißensee, Thuringia – 10 December 1810 in Erlangen), often styled J.C.D. von Schreber, was a German naturalist. In 1774, he began writing a multivolume set of books entitled Die Säugethiere in Abbildungen nach der Natur mit Beschreibungen, which focused on the mammals of the world. Many of the animals included were given a scientific name for the first time, following the binomial system of Carl Linnaeus.
